How to Say “Observativo” in Spanish: Understanding the Meaning and Usage

Introduction

“Observativo” is a Spanish word that translates to “observant” or “observative” in English. In this article, we will explore the meaning, usage, and context of “observativo” in the Spanish language.

1. Definition and Usage

“Observativo” is an adjective derived from the Spanish verb “observar,” which means “to observe” or “to watch.” It describes someone who is attentive, watchful, or observant in their behavior, actions, or thoughts.For example:”Juan es una persona muy observativa” means “Juan is a very observant person.””Ella tiene una mirada observativa” translates to “She has an observant gaze.”In these instances, “observativo” is used to describe someone who pays close attention to their surroundings, is aware of details, and is watchful in their observations.

2. Usage and Implications

The term “observativo” can also be used to describe a person’s personality or a particular characteristic related to being observant. It implies that the individual is perceptive, attentive, and actively engages in observing and analyzing their environment.Furthermore, “observativo” can be used to describe someone who is astute or insightful in their observations, particularly in fields such as science, research, or detective work.
